The genesis of Shikhar Yuva Manch

(SYM) traces back to the year 1997, a time when a group of young individuals, aged merely 16, came together with a shared vision of creating positive change in their communities. Inspired by a deep sense of social responsibility and fueled by their passion for service, these young pioneers embarked on a journey to address the pressing issues faced by rural and tribal areas in India.

Driven by a desire to empower the marginalized and uplift the underprivileged, these founding members of SYM recognized the transformative power of grassroots initiatives. They understood that real change begins at the local level, within the hearts and homes of communities.

With unwavering determination, SYM set out to make a difference, starting with humble beginnings and a handful of dedicated individuals. Their journey was marked by countless challenges and obstacles, but their resolve remained unshakable.

As they navigated the complexities of grassroots development work, SYM forged partnerships with like-minded organizations, government agencies, and community stakeholders. Together, they pooled their resources, expertise, and passion to create innovative solutions to age-old problems.
